Responsibilities

Establish product strategy for Audience Data, identifying, evaluating and executing against the strategic roadmap to maximize value. Drive alignment with partners in Disney Ad Sales, Content Platforms, Identity, and Ad Product in maintaining a common vision and shared strategy to realize data capabilities. Drive business results leveraging data, including the expansion of measurement and targeting capabilities to new territories and platforms, domestically and internationally. Lead initiatives championing the use of Disneys first-party data to expand reach, increase match rates, and lift measurements. Continue to enhance and expand Disneys industry-leading contextual products, building new applications for rich content metadata. Evaluate, select and integrate internal and external data sources that measure the effectiveness of Disney Advertising in driving outcomes. Provide data solutions that realize outcome-based advertising for all of our demand platforms. Partner with Product and Engineering teams in Data and BI to enrich insights about the complexion of our advertising supply. Oversee the implementation of third-party metrics that support advertising monetization, billing and reporting. Lead data sharing efforts to securely share data with internal and external partners. Drive commercialization inputs for product launches and partner with GTM teams and analytics teams to define and instrument clear success metrics. Lead OKR and KPI definition for the Advertising Data Platform product team ensuring alignment with strategic objectives. Evaluate and recommend investments to maximize impact of the product portfolio, inclusive of staffing, partnership and data needs. Manage and motivate product managers, establishing clear standards across the team for product specifications, backlog health, and consumable requirements for engineering partners. Partner with Engineering to architect and establish the effective and timely delivery of innovation.

Required Education, Experience / Skills / Training

8+ years of product management experience, highly preferred from established technology or digital media company 3+ years of experience leading a team of data product managers preferred Strong technical and domain expertise of data platforms including expertise with SQL and various data lake/warehouse solutions such as Databricks, Snowflake, BigQuery, Redshift, Oracle Bachelors degree in relevant field of study
